Table 2 Comparison of the TENS-CO method with standard DNA isolation procedures for the crop species used in the current study

From: Reproducible genomic DNA preparation from diverse crop species for molecular genetic applications

Method

DNA yield (µg/mg tissue)

DNA purity

A260:A230

A260:A280

Grass

Sugarcane (Saccharum spp. hybrids)

 TENS-CO

0.46 ± 0.05

2.04 ± 0.11

1.85 ± 0.01

 Standard SDS (modified from Tai and Tanksley [20])

0.10 ± 0.01

1.61 ± 0.07

1.96 ± 0.02

Cereal

Rice (Oryza sativa L. sp. japonica)

 TENS-CO

0.35 ± 0.05

2.18 ± 0.07

1.93 ± 0.01

 MO BIO PowerPlant Pro Kit

0.10 ± 0.01

2.02 ± 0.05

1.84 ± 0.01

Citrus

Sweet orange (Citrus sinensis L. cv. Hamlin)

 TENS-CO

0.64 ± 0.08

2.08 ± 0.04

2.00 ± 0.01

 Standard CTAB (modified from Chee et al. [43])

0.12 ± 0.01

2.32 ± 0.09

1.92 ± 0.02

Vegetables

Potato (Solanum tuberosum L. cv. Atlantic)

 TENS-CO

0.50 ± 0.04

2.23 ± 0.006

1.91 ± 0.04

 MO BIO PowerPlant Pro Kit

0.05 ± 0.004

2.41 ± 0.05

1.94 ± 0.03

 Synergy Plant DNA Kit

0.20 ± 0.01

2.18 ± 0.05

1.93 ± 0.02

Tomato (Solanum lycopersicum L. cv. Lance)

 TENS-CO

0.66 ± 0.06

2.10 ± 0.05

1.93 ± 0.01

 MO BIO PowerPlant Pro Kit

0.05 ± 0.004

1.87 ± 0.08

1.80 ± 0.01

 Synergy Plant DNA Kit

0.11 ± 0.01

1.93 ± 0.03

1.81 ± 0.01

  1. CTAB cetyltrimethylammonium bromide and SDS sodium dodecyl sulfate
